Superficial Radiotherapy
 
Has anyone had Superficial Radiotherapy (SRT) for the treatment of non-melanoma skin cancer? If so, can you comment on your experience and results?

I just finished my 20th treatment and was very pleased and so was the dermatologist. Mine was a basal cell on my nose. All of my treatments were on schedule and very fast. If my appt. was at 8:15, I was out the door by 8:25 every single time. Very painless and only a slight redness from the radiation. Most people wouldn't have even noticed it. I go back in 2 weeks for a check but the doctor saw me after my last treatment and he was very pleased.
